By the time they got back to the villa, the sky was already darkening. It was late autumn, and the sunset cast a thick, warm glow across the ground, with a hint of lavender streaking the clouds. The black SUV slowly rolled in, circling once before stopping by the parking pad near the gate. A tall camphor tree stood there, its full branches blocking out the last rays of sun. From a distance, the smell of homecooked food wafted over, along with the soft clatter of pots and pans. It all drifted in, wrapping the place in a quiet warmth. Once the car stopped, William Turner stepped out and opened the back door. He gently lifted Autumn and Gabriel out before glancing over at Chloe Grace, his voice soft, teasing, “What, not getting out? Want me to carry you too?” Chloe gave him a sidelong look, chin slightly raised. That look had a touch of haughtiness—but William loved every second of it. That’s my wife, he thought.
